> If you want one remote, then don't go w/ the one that comes w/ the
> pvr-x50 cards. They only understand the rc-5 ir protocol. I would
> build your own ir transceiver. It should cost < $15 to do it. If you
> searched the archives
> (http://www.gossamer-threads.com/lists/mythtv/users) you could find
> instructions I've given numerious times on how to build the sender
> portion, and this link has instructions on how to build the receiver
> portion http://lnx.manoweb.com/lirc/?partType=section&partName=parts
